Group Pelagic Molluscs

The Mollusca treated in this programme are exclusively pelagic species. For the higher group taxonomy in the Mollusca the system proposed by Taylor and Sohl (1962) is followed. The groups treated are indicated in the following media clip (Pelagic Molluscs overview).

Pelagic Mollusca are considered here to comprise the pteropods, heteropods, janthinids, and a few nudibranchs. Two larval molluscs, Planktomya henseni and 'Beaked larva', are given in this programme as they are frequently met in studies on pelagic molluscs. The Cephalopoda are not included as they are mainly nektonic in their behaviour.
